Colorado's climate is defined by its high altitude, intense solar radiation, arid conditions, and significant temperature swings, along with seasonal heavy snowfall and the potential for large hail. These factors demand metal roofing systems that offer exceptional durability, UV resistance, and the ability to withstand extreme thermal expansion and contraction. We utilize premium gauge steel and aluminum, often employing standing seam profiles with concealed fasteners, installed to rigorous standards that account for freeze-thaw cycles and intense sunlight exposure characteristic of Colorado Springs and surrounding areas. Our installation methods prioritize secure fastening to resist wind uplift and proper sealing to prevent snow and ice intrusion.

Permitting and licensing in Colorado are generally administered at the county or municipal level, with specific requirements often related to building codes, fire resistance ratings, and energy efficiency standards. Understanding and adhering to these local regulations is critical for a compliant and successful metal roof installation. What roof shingles to stay away from in Colorado?

In Colorado, standard asphalt shingles with lower wind ratings and poor UV resistance should be avoided, as they are prone to premature degradation from intense sunlight and potential hail damage. Materials that do not adequately handle extreme temperature fluctuations or offer insufficient fire resistance are also less suitable for the state's environmental conditions. Metal roofing offers superior performance.

How does Colorado's climate affect metal roof installation?

Colorado's high-altitude climate, characterized by intense UV radiation, significant diurnal temperature swings, and heavy snowfall, demands robust metal roofing. The materials must resist fading and thermal expansion/contraction. Hail resistance is also critical for areas around Colorado Springs. Proper installation techniques, including secure fastening and appropriate underlayment, are essential to prevent leaks and ensure the longevity of the metal roof against these extreme conditions.
